Chris@0 88 /**
Chris@0 89 * Composes a URI reference string from its various components.
Chris@0 90 *
Chris@0 91 * Usually this method does not need to be called manually but instead is used indirectly via
Chris@0 92 * `Psr\Http\Message\UriInterface::__toString`.
Chris@0 93 *
Chris@0 94 * PSR-7 UriInterface treats an empty component the same as a missing component as
Chris@0 95 * getQuery(), getFragment() etc. always return a string. This explains the slight
Chris@0 96 * difference to RFC 3986 Section 5.3.
Chris@0 97 *
Chris@0 98 * Another adjustment is that the authority separator is added even when the authority is missing/empty
Chris@0 99 * for the "file" scheme. This is because PHP stream functions like `file_get_contents` only work with
Chris@0 100 * `file:///myfile` but not with `file:/myfile` although they are equivalent according to RFC 3986. But
Chris@0 101 * `file:///` is the more common syntax for the file scheme anyway (Chrome for example redirects to
Chris@0 102 * that format).
Chris@0 103 *
Chris@0 104 * @param string $scheme
Chris@0 105 * @param string $authority
Chris@0 106 * @param string $path
Chris@0 107 * @param string $query
Chris@0 108 * @param string $fragment
Chris@0 109 *
Chris@0 110 * @return string
Chris@0 111 *
Chris@0 112 * @link https://tools.ietf.org/html/rfc3986#section-5.3
Chris@0 113 */
Chris@0 114 public static function composeComponents($scheme, $authority, $path, $query, $fragment)
Chris@0 115 {
Chris@0 116 $uri = '';
Chris@0 117
Chris@0 118 // weak type checks to also accept null until we can add scalar type hints
Chris@0 119 if ($scheme != '') {
Chris@0 120 $uri .= $scheme . ':';
Chris@0 121 }
Chris@0 122
Chris@0 123 if ($authority != ''|| $scheme === 'file') {
Chris@0 124 $uri .= '//' . $authority;
Chris@0 125 }
Chris@0 126
Chris@0 127 $uri .= $path;
Chris@0 128
Chris@0 129 if ($query != '') {
Chris@0 130 $uri .= '?' . $query;
Chris@0 131 }
Chris@0 132
Chris@0 133 if ($fragment != '') {
Chris@0 134 $uri .= '#' . $fragment;
Chris@0 135 }
Chris@0 136
Chris@0 137 return $uri;
Chris@0 138 }

Chris@0 156 /**
Chris@0 157 * Whether the URI is absolute, i.e. it has a scheme.
Chris@0 158 *
Chris@0 159 * An instance of UriInterface can either be an absolute URI or a relative reference. This method returns true
Chris@0 160 * if it is the former. An absolute URI has a scheme. A relative reference is used to express a URI relative
Chris@0 161 * to another URI, the base URI. Relative references can be divided into several forms:
Chris@0 162 * - network-path references, e.g. '//example.com/path'
Chris@0 163 * - absolute-path references, e.g. '/path'
Chris@0 164 * - relative-path references, e.g. 'subpath'
Chris@0 165 *
Chris@0 166 * @param UriInterface $uri
Chris@0 167 *
Chris@0 168 * @return bool
Chris@0 169 * @see Uri::isNetworkPathReference
Chris@0 170 * @see Uri::isAbsolutePathReference
Chris@0 171 * @see Uri::isRelativePathReference
Chris@0 172 * @link https://tools.ietf.org/html/rfc3986#section-4
Chris@0 173 */
Chris@0 174 public static function isAbsolute(UriInterface $uri)
Chris@0 175 {
Chris@0 176 return $uri->getScheme() !== '';
Chris@0 177 }
Chris@0 178
Chris@0 179 /**
Chris@0 180 * Whether the URI is a network-path reference.
Chris@0 181 *
Chris@0 182 * A relative reference that begins with two slash characters is termed an network-path reference.
Chris@0 183 *
Chris@0 184 * @param UriInterface $uri
Chris@0 185 *
Chris@0 186 * @return bool
Chris@0 187 * @link https://tools.ietf.org/html/rfc3986#section-4.2
Chris@0 188 */
Chris@0 189 public static function isNetworkPathReference(UriInterface $uri)
Chris@0 190 {
Chris@0 191 return $uri->getScheme() === '' && $uri->getAuthority() !== '';
Chris@0 192 }
Chris@0 193
Chris@0 194 /**
Chris@0 195 * Whether the URI is a absolute-path reference.
Chris@0 196 *
Chris@0 197 * A relative reference that begins with a single slash character is termed an absolute-path reference.
Chris@0 198 *
Chris@0 199 * @param UriInterface $uri
Chris@0 200 *
Chris@0 201 * @return bool
Chris@0 202 * @link https://tools.ietf.org/html/rfc3986#section-4.2
Chris@0 203 */
Chris@0 204 public static function isAbsolutePathReference(UriInterface $uri)
Chris@0 205 {
Chris@0 206 return $uri->getScheme() === ''
Chris@0 207 && $uri->getAuthority() === ''
Chris@0 208 && isset($uri->getPath()[0])
Chris@0 209 && $uri->getPath()[0] === '/';
Chris@0 210 }
Chris@0 211
Chris@0 212 /**
Chris@0 213 * Whether the URI is a relative-path reference.
Chris@0 214 *
Chris@0 215 * A relative reference that does not begin with a slash character is termed a relative-path reference.
Chris@0 216 *
Chris@0 217 * @param UriInterface $uri
Chris@0 218 *
Chris@0 219 * @return bool
Chris@0 220 * @link https://tools.ietf.org/html/rfc3986#section-4.2
Chris@0 221 */
Chris@0 222 public static function isRelativePathReference(UriInterface $uri)
Chris@0 223 {
Chris@0 224 return $uri->getScheme() === ''
Chris@0 225 && $uri->getAuthority() === ''
Chris@0 226 && (!isset($uri->getPath()[0]) || $uri->getPath()[0] !== '/');
Chris@0 227 }
Chris@0 228
Chris@0 229 /**
Chris@0 230 * Whether the URI is a same-document reference.
Chris@0 231 *
Chris@0 232 * A same-document reference refers to a URI that is, aside from its fragment
Chris@0 233 * component, identical to the base URI. When no base URI is given, only an empty
Chris@0 234 * URI reference (apart from its fragment) is considered a same-document reference.
Chris@0 235 *
Chris@0 236 * @param UriInterface $uri The URI to check
Chris@0 237 * @param UriInterface|null $base An optional base URI to compare against
Chris@0 238 *
Chris@0 239 * @return bool
Chris@0 240 * @link https://tools.ietf.org/html/rfc3986#section-4.4
Chris@0 241 */
Chris@0 242 public static function isSameDocumentReference(UriInterface $uri, UriInterface $base = null)
Chris@0 243 {
Chris@0 244 if ($base !== null) {
Chris@0 245 $uri = UriResolver::resolve($base, $uri);
Chris@0 246
Chris@0 247 return ($uri->getScheme() === $base->getScheme())
Chris@0 248 && ($uri->getAuthority() === $base->getAuthority())
Chris@0 249 && ($uri->getPath() === $base->getPath())
Chris@0 250 && ($uri->getQuery() === $base->getQuery());
Chris@0 251 }
Chris@0 252
Chris@0 253 return $uri->getScheme() === '' && $uri->getAuthority() === '' && $uri->getPath() === '' && $uri->getQuery() === '';
Chris@0 254 }

Chris@0 317 /**
Chris@0 318 * Creates a new URI with a specific query string value.
Chris@0 319 *
Chris@0 320 * Any existing query string values that exactly match the provided key are
Chris@0 321 * removed and replaced with the given key value pair.
Chris@0 322 *
Chris@0 323 * A value of null will set the query string key without a value, e.g. "key"
Chris@0 324 * instead of "key=value".
Chris@0 325 *
Chris@0 326 * @param UriInterface $uri URI to use as a base.
Chris@0 327 * @param string $key Key to set.
Chris@0 328 * @param string|null $value Value to set
Chris@0 329 *
Chris@0 330 * @return UriInterface
Chris@0 331 */
Chris@0 332 public static function withQueryValue(UriInterface $uri, $key, $value)
Chris@0 333 {
Chris@0 334 $current = $uri->getQuery();
Chris@0 335
Chris@0 336 if ($current === '') {
Chris@0 337 $result = [];
Chris@0 338 } else {
Chris@0 339 $decodedKey = rawurldecode($key);
Chris@0 340 $result = array_filter(explode('&', $current), function ($part) use ($decodedKey) {
Chris@0 341 return rawurldecode(explode('=', $part)[0]) !== $decodedKey;
Chris@0 342 });
Chris@0 343 }
Chris@0 344
Chris@0 345 // Query string separators ("=", "&") within the key or value need to be encoded
Chris@0 346 // (while preventing double-encoding) before setting the query string. All other
Chris@0 347 // chars that need percent-encoding will be encoded by withQuery().
Chris@0 348 $key = strtr($key, self::$replaceQuery);
Chris@0 349
Chris@0 350 if ($value !== null) {
Chris@0 351 $result[] = $key . '=' . strtr($value, self::$replaceQuery);
Chris@0 352 } else {
Chris@0 353 $result[] = $key;
Chris@0 354 }
Chris@0 355
Chris@0 356 return $uri->withQuery(implode('&', $result));
Chris@0 357 }
